<code>
splitLeg {PARAMETERS-BOUND : bound} OPERATION ::= {
ARGUMENT SplitLegArg {bound}
RETURN RESULT TRUE
ERRORS {missingParameter | unexpectedComponentSequence | unexpectedParameter | unexpectedDataValue | systemFailure | taskRefused | unknownLegID}
CODE opcode-splitLeg
}
-- Direction: gsmSCF -> gsmSSF, Timer Tsl
-- This operation is used by the gsmSCF to separate a leg from its source call segment and
-- place it in a new call segment within the same call segment association.
SplitLegArg {PARAMETERS-BOUND : bound} ::= SEQUENCE {
legToBeSplit [0] LegID,
newCallSegment [1] CallSegmentID {bound} OPTIONAL,
extensions [2] Extensions {bound} OPTIONAL,
...
}
CallSegmentID {PARAMETERS-BOUND : bound} ::= INTEGER (1..127)
</code>
